In a remarkable chapter of Cold War-era maritime history, a Soviet icebreaker once became an unlikely savior for thousands of beluga whales trapped by shifting ice fields. The operation, dubbed “Operation Beluga,” saw the crew deploy blaring music to guide the distressed cetaceans toward open water, preventing a mass starvation event. This extraordinary rescue, recently highlighted by ZME Science, offers a striking blend of human ingenuity, environmental crisis, and the unexpected power of sound.

The Ice Trap: A Desperate Situation in the Arctic

The trouble began when a pod of beluga whales, known for their white coloration and melodic vocalizations, became enclosed in a narrow stretch of water surrounded by thick pack ice. With escape routes sealed off, the whales faced a grim reality: limited access to food and the constant threat of suffocation as the ice closed in. For the local population of the whales, this was not just a survival challenge but a slow, agonizing wait for a break in the frozen landscape.

As the days passed, the trapped animals grew weaker, and the window for intervention narrowed. Traditional icebreaker methods, while effective at crushing ice, were too slow and could inadvertently harm the very creatures they aimed to save. The situation demanded a creative approach, and it was here that the Soviet crew decided to test an unconventional theory: using sound as a herding mechanism.

Why Sound Was the Logical Choice

Beluga whales are highly acoustic animals, relying on echolocation and complex vocalizations to navigate, hunt, and communicate. Their sensitivity to underwater noise made them prime candidates for acoustic guidance. The crew reasoned that if they could produce a loud, continuous sound source, the whales might follow it toward safety, much like a shepherd leading a flock.

The Musical Rescue: Playing for Thousands of Lives

The icebreaker’s crew did not just use random noise; they deliberately selected music that would be loud enough to travel underwater and distinct enough to attract attention. Reports indicate that the vessel blasted a variety of tunes, from classical to popular Soviet-era songs, through its powerful speakers. The choice of music was not about entertainment but about creating an irresistible acoustic beacon.

What followed was nothing short of extraordinary. As the music reverberated through the icy water, the whales began to move, following the sound toward the path carved by the icebreaker. The crew carefully navigated the vessel, maintaining a steady course while the whales swam in its wake. This slow, deliberate process allowed the trapped pod to break free from the ice field and reach the open sea, where they could finally feed and breathe without obstruction.

The Role of Persistence and Timing

The success of Operation Beluga was not immediate. It required hours of patient maneuvering, with the crew continuously adjusting their speed and direction to keep the whales engaged. The operation also highlighted the importance of timing, as any delay could have resulted in the ice closing in again, undoing all the progress made.
